# Constants for the Quillfax PDF invoice renderer.
# Plugin authors: these values control page layout and font fallback
# behavior when rendering line items. Overriding them per-plugin is
# supported via the render context, but defaults below are tuned for
# A4 output with the standard Quillfax template set. Margins are in
# points; scale factors are unitless. The current defaults are as
# follows.

tuning constants:
RATE_LIMITS = {
    "wenwyn": 5,
    "druael": 1,
}

**Q: How do I vendor third-party fonts in my Glyphsmith plugin?**

A: Bundle fonts under your plugin's assets directory and declare each one in the manifest so the Glyphsmith loader can verify licensing metadata at install time. Do not fetch fonts at runtime. Vendored font archives must be decrypted during packaging, which requires the recovery passphrase provided below.

recovery phrase for tafop-fawep: zorwyn-ulaox

# Artifact Signing — Crumbline Order-Cutoff Service

The Crumbline bakery platform enforces a 6 p.m. order cutoff via the cutoff-rule module. Any change to that module must ship as a signed artifact; unsigned builds are refused by the Ovenfold deployer. Reviewers should confirm the build pipeline signs with the key shown below before approving the merge.

deploy key for yadup-badug: bky6_rLH3qD

## Bulk Edits in the Admin Table

The Hollowmere admin console supports bulk edits on up to 500 rows at a time. Select rows with the header checkbox, choose an action from the toolbar, and confirm. Every bulk operation is written to the audit log and can be reverted within 24 hours. Changes to the bulk-edit pipeline itself must ship through a signed deploy, which requires the key that follows.

deploy key for fafof-yaguf: bky4_zHj6